
About this episode
A.J. is a gym owner, she runs the Extreme Grappling Open Tournament, runs the Roll Model Women's Grappling Camp, and is a Jiu-Jitsu purple belt.
A.J. shares the difficulties she had with starting and running a Jiu-Jitsu gym and how they turned the gym into a successful business, the unique challenges that women face on the mats, injuries she has dealt with, and her plans for the future.
